Ditto what Wino said. Jim's problem is he turned every post into a recruiting pitch and added nothing to the forum.

If your guy does CE, he ought to be knowledgeable about some of the topics here, so he would have a lot to add. If he shared some of that information for free and let it be known that offers CE credits, he could do well.
